|
|
Регистрация Восстановить пароль |
Повторная активизация e-mail |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
Результаты опроса: Зачем нужны блок-схемы? | |||
Для объяснения алгоритма программы заказчику | 8 | 24.24% | |
Схема выполняется перед написанием псевдо-кода и программного кода | 7 | 21.21% | |
Для сдачи зачетов в универе | 27 | 81.82% | |
Опрос с выбором нескольких вариантов ответа. Голосовавшие: 33. Вы ещё не голосовали в этом опросе |
|
|
Опции темы | Поиск в этой теме |
20.01.2010, 16:47 | #11 |
Eclipse Foundation
Старожил
Регистрация: 19.09.2007
Сообщений: 2,604
|
Блок-схемы и UML диаграммы - это важная составляющая проектирования программного продукта. Хотя блок-схемы можно заменить диаграммой последовательностей в UML.
Тем не менее без этапа проектирования (особенно в сложных системах) не обходится разработка ни одного серьезного продукта, так что ни один из вариантов опроса не является верным, потому что ТС явно не участвовал в разработке сложных систем управления или искусственного интеллекта. |
20.01.2010, 16:52 | #12 | |
Старожил
Регистрация: 04.02.2009
Сообщений: 17,351
|
Цитата:
Если сразу договориться об определенных стандартах, то можно обойтись и без блок-схем.
Маньяк-самоучка
Utkin появился в результате деления на нуль. Осторожно! Альтернативная логика |
|
20.01.2010, 17:11 | #13 |
Старожил
Регистрация: 09.09.2008
Сообщений: 2,624
|
Нужны.
Мой одноклассник зарабатывает тем, что проектирует сложные системы при помощи таких "схем". Более того знание программ для создания таких "схем"(например Architect enterprise) зачастую является условием приема на работую. --- Под словом "схем" я подразумеваю совокупность схем, последовательностей и моделей.
Стрелок-охотник
Последний раз редактировалось mv28jam; 20.01.2010 в 17:14. |
20.01.2010, 17:11 | #14 | |
Старожил
Регистрация: 06.08.2009
Сообщений: 2,992
|
Фредерик Брукс - Мифический человеко-месяц
Цитата:
Последний раз редактировалось ds.Dante; 20.01.2010 в 17:14. |
|
20.01.2010, 17:12 | #15 |
Linux C++ Qt ARM
Старожил
Регистрация: 30.11.2008
Сообщений: 3,030
|
Блок-схема нужна для того чтобы челок, не подозревающий о том, как устроена ваша программа, смог понять что вы и как сделали. (короче говоря, упрощает понимание не знакомых исходников)
Дилетант широкого профиля.
"Слова ничего не стоят - покажите мне код!" © Линус Торвальдс |
20.01.2010, 17:30 | #16 | |
Форумчанин
Регистрация: 22.02.2009
Сообщений: 875
|
Цитата:
Чтобы обнаруживать ошибки, программист должен иметь ум, которому доставляет удовольствие находить изъяны там, где, казалось, царят красота и совершенство.
|
|
20.01.2010, 18:09 | #17 |
Заблокирован
Старожил
Регистрация: 20.07.2008
Сообщений: 4,032
|
А вообще блок- схемы слишком широкое понятие.
|
20.01.2010, 18:38 | #18 |
я получил эту роль
Старожил
Регистрация: 25.05.2007
Сообщений: 3,694
|
UML, паттернами и т.п. пусть аналитики занимаются. Уметь пользоваться - да, а рисовать всю эту бадягу не наше дело
пыщь
|
20.01.2010, 23:23 | #19 |
Linux C++ Qt ARM
Старожил
Регистрация: 30.11.2008
Сообщений: 3,030
|
К стати, замечательный вопрос возник по ходу темы. Если программка без ООП, то тут ничего сложного, даже ГОСТы для составления таких блок-схем есть,а вот как быть если программа использует ООП?
Дилетант широкого профиля.
"Слова ничего не стоят - покажите мне код!" © Линус Торвальдс |
20.01.2010, 23:53 | #20 |
*
Старожил
Регистрация: 22.11.2006
Сообщений: 9,201
|
Один единственный раз пришлось на доске мелом рисовать "из головы" (когда работал в "АвиаЗапчастьЭкспорте"), и то только потому, что заказчик был такой дуб, что слов не понимал...
При отсутствии образного мышления - рисуйте. Только ради бога - не занимайтесь программированием... |
|
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Зачем нужны операторы << и >> | fs444 | Общие вопросы C/C++ | 3 | 23.12.2009 08:07 |
Блок-схемы С++ | Wia | Помощь студентам | 10 | 23.12.2008 17:52 |
обновление в блоге - Strtochar или зачем нужны указатели | Pblog | Обсуждение статей | 0 | 22.08.2007 17:13 |
обновление в блоге - Ресурсы. Зачем они нужны. | Pblog | Обсуждение статей | 0 | 27.05.2007 03:17 |